‘Space to Be’ is a one day retreat set in the beautiful Gregynog Hall and picturesque grounds in Tregynon, Powys.
This small group, one day retreat will provide you with the opportunity to reflect and refresh in your own way and at your own pace.

Over the course of the day there will be various optional activities intended to invoke self reflection, calm and community, including walks, meditation, movement, collage and creativity, coaching conversations and more.
Rachel Wycherley has been providing tailored massage sessions in clients’ homes and places of work for the last 28 years. During the retreat she will be offering a massage treatment through the clothes for the shoulder, neck and back areas in a specially designed chair. There will be an opportunity for everyone to have a massage if they want to.
The intention is to offer opportunities to step back from daily life and to breathe more deeply enjoy some quiet time and experience a calmer less ‘busy’ way to be.
The retreat is facilitated by Gayle Hudson, an Oswestry based development coach with a long standing passion for well-being and personal development. After attending many Space to Be retreats in Eryri (Snowdonia), Gayle is now one of a small group of authorised facilitators for Space to Be events and retreats. Between them they hope to provide opportunities for more people to access these retreat spaces across the country.
A healthy and nourishing vegetarian lunch will be provided and you’ll get to taste Gregynog’s famous tea and cake in the afternoon.
